66B is 33K BE punishable on JG. On normal guard up close it's 236B punishable, but it's safer at tip (-19?) so you can't punish it in his force block setups. Still, he can't evade Raphael's 66B at any range if Sieg's 66B gets blocked, so take that guard damage and frame advantage.

Sidestep into 4B is awesome. Prediction B+Ks on SCH B or on reaction to SBH B is even more awesome.
